Channel Eugene K - the BA🇺🇦 - @eugenekba - №448
У моїй практиці рекомендаційних механізмів було кілька — і вони були різного рівня складності.І це нормально: не обовʼязково це завжди має бути складна математична чи ML-модель.Але навіть найпростіші з них змушували замислюватися і мене і технічну, і продуктову команди 🤔Самий простий варіант був — підкидати опції фільтра користувачу для вибору(або це був продукт, або користувач для адміна — вже не пригадаю точно 😄).За основу бралися останні використані опції + найчастіше використовувані опції.У результаті користувачу це суттєво пришвидшувало вибір —не потрібно було вводити текст у пошук,а в більшості випадків — клац-клац і готово ✅А от була і модель рекомендацій контенту — уявімо аналог YouTube 🎥Там уже була ML-історія і кілька груп критеріїв:• Метадані контенту (категорія, теги)• Текстова інформація (заголовок, опис, транскрипт аудіо/відео)• Користувачі контенту (хто дивився, їхні персональні дані, як довго дивилися)• Свіжість (свіжі відео потрібно просовувати, бо на старті по них складно зібрати поведінкові дані)• Популярність (перегляди умовно на 70% тривалості відео, лайки, коментарі)• Featured-відео (користувачі могли «бустанути» свої відео за гроші, щоб отримати більше стартового охоплення і вищу ймовірність «завіруситися» у соцмережі 💸)Мені все одно не дуже подобалася сама наявність нейронки,але ми виписували основні правила і могли їх перевіряти, наприклад:«Якщо користувач протягом останніх 14 днів переглядав відео з категорії X більше ніж 3 разиі сумарний час перегляду таких відео перевищує 60% їх тривалості,то в рекомендаціях збільшується вага категорії X».Насправді правил там виникає дуже багато,і перевірити їх усі — довго і дорого 💰⏳Тому зазвичай робиться брейнстормінг топ-сценаріїв,вони тестуються,а все інше — ми свідомо «довіряємо» системі.Так, по суті, працюють усі великі компанії.Вони фізично не в змозі перевірити все —це вже не просто набір бізнес-правил,а комплексне рішення у надрах нейронки,яка може обробити мільярди сценаріїв для формування рекомендацій —і це, в цілому, має сенс 🤖(хоча так, іноді вони теж галюцинують 😅).
269
25-12-22 14:17